17:35 Скрипт Вид новостей с увеличением картинки на основе highslide.js для ucoz | |
Не так давно я уже выкладывал скрипт увеличения изображения при клике на него для вида новостей сайта или каталога файлов для сайтов UCOZ на основе lytebox.js.Смотреть здесь: http://forucoz.com/load/1-1-0-10501 Сегодня предлагаю Вам то же самое только на базе скрипта highslide.js ,в котором я изменил пару параметров ,а именно: В оригинале highslide.js они выводятся до исходного размера,т.е. если картинка на вашем сайте имеет маленькие размеры,а вставлена с завышенными,то при клике она примет исходный размер ,а значит - уменьшится.В моем ,,переделанном,, highslide.js такого не произойдет и картинка примет увеличенные размеры в пределах заданных параметров с соблюдением пропорций... И еще, главным отличием highslide.js от lytebox.js является то,что highslide.js работает и до полной загрузки страницы в отличии от lytebox.js . Порядок установки: 1. Для
Quote <style type="text/css"> .pul img {width:1px;} .pul img {height:1px;} .doll img {max-height:300px;} 3. После этого здесь же заменяем: Quote $MESSAGE$ на Quote <div align="center" class="doll"><a href="$IMG_URL1$" class="highslide" onclick="return hs.expand(this)"> <img src="$IMG_URL1$" alt="" title="$TITLE$" ></a></div><div class="pul"> $MESSAGE$</div> 4. Если же вы используете в качестве хранения изображений какой-нибудь хостинг, то Quote $IMG_URL1$ нужно заменить на Quote $OTHER...ваш номер поля...$ предварительно в настройках модуля активировав это поле для url изображения и назвав,к примеру ,,URL картинки,, 5. Если Вы не используете на своем сайте отображение изображения в виде новостей,то можно проделать всё вышесказанное для Страницы материала и комментариев к нему. Вот и всё,после этих установок можно в поле Краткое содержание не добавлять ссылку на изображение(оно добавится само посредством вышеуказанного кода),а если вы это и сделаете,то ничего страшного - оно будет переведено в однопиксельную невидимую точку (для чего и прописан стиль ,,pul,, (стиль для уже существующих новостей на сайте)). | |
|
Всего комментариев: 3 | |
| |